AVON — A pickup truck driven by a local man went off River Road on Tuesday morning and rolled over near the Strong town line, according to Franklin County Sheriff Sgt. Matthew Brann.

William Trodden, 58, of Avon lost control of his 2004 Ford F-350 while driving north on the snow-covered road, according to Brann’s report to Sheriff Scott Nichols Sr. The truck struck an embankment, rolled over onto the driver’s side and stopped in the middle of the road, Brann wrote.

Trodden was not injured.

“The cause of the crash is driving too fast for conditions,” Brann wrote.

There are no pending charges. Brann was assisted at the 11 a.m. accident by Strong and Phillips fire departments.
